Unconscionability
A legal doctrine that describes terms so extremely unjust, or overwhelmingly one-sided in favor of the party who has the superior bargaining power, that they are deemed contrary to good conscience.
Good Faith
Acting with honesty, fairness, and sincerity without any intent to deceive or defraud.
